Part 1: How to Apply Your Lashes (Like a Pro!)

Step 1: Prepare Your Natural Lashes

  • Ensure your eyelids are clean, dry, and free of any oils or makeup residue.

  • Curl your natural lashes and apply a thin coat of mascara if desired. This provides a strong base for the lash band to adhere to.

Step 2: Measure & Trim

  • Gently hold the lash strip against your lash line to check the length.

  • Always trim from the outer end for a perfect fit. Trimming the inner corner can alter the intended shape and style.

Step 3: Apply the Adhesive

  • Apply a thin, even layer of a high-quality lash glue along the band. We recommend a dark-tone glue for a seamless look.

  • Wait 30-60 seconds for the glue to become tacky. This is the #1 secret for a secure, easy application!

Step 4: Position and Press

  • Looking down into a mirror, place the lash strip as close as possible to your natural lash line.

  • Press the center into place first, then the inner corner, and finally the outer corner.

  • Use the tip of your tweezers or a lash applicator tool to gently press and secure the entire band.

  • Hold for a few seconds to allow the bond to set.

Step 5: The Final Touch

  • Once secured, gently press your natural lashes and the false lashes together with your finger for a blended, seamless finish.

  • Apply a final, light coat of mascara if needed to fuse them together.


Part 2: How to Remove & Care for Your Lashes

Proper Removal is Key!

  • Never pull your lashes off directly! This can damage both the false lashes and your natural ones.

  • Soak a cotton pad with a gentle, oil-free makeup remover or micellar water.

  • Hold the pad over your closed eyelid for 20-30 seconds to dissolve the glue.

  • Gently slide the lash off from the outer corner.

Cleaning for Reuse

  1. Remove Glue Residue: After removal, carefully peel any leftover glue from the lash band.

  2. Gentle Wash: Dip a cotton swab in an oil-free makeup remover and gently swipe it along the lash band and the base of the lash fibers. Avoid soaking the lashes.

  3. Rinse & Dry: Use a second, clean cotton swab with a little water to rinse. Gently shake off excess water.

  4. Reshape & Dry: Place the clean lashes back into their original tray to help them keep their perfect shape as they air-dry completely.


Pro Tips for Longevity

  • Avoid Moisture: Keep lashes away from water, steam, and oils before, during, and after application for a stronger hold.

  • Use the Right Glue: Always use a dedicated lash adhesive. Double-sided tapes or weak glues won't provide the same security or longevity.

  • Store Properly: Always store your lashes in their original case away from direct sunlight and dust. This protects their shape and keeps them clean between uses.

  • Know When to Retire: With proper care, most of our lashes can be worn 15-25 times. It's time for a new pair when they lose their shape, the band becomes stiff, or too many fibers fall out.
